About Cowanesque Valley Jshs

Cowanesque Valley Jshs is a public high school in Westfield, PA, part of Northern Tioga SD. Cowanesque Valley Jshs serves approximately 379 students, and covers grades 7th-12th, and has a 13.5:1 student-teacher ratio. Cowanesque Valley Jshs has a current MySchoolScout rating of 6.9 out of 10 and ranks #1,126 of 2,846 schools in PA.

Structured state assessment records for Cowanesque Valley Jshs show 44% math pro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024) and 61% reading/ELA proficiency (multi-year average, 2009-2024).

What Parents Should Know

Cowanesque Valley Jshs sits in a rural area, which can mean longer drives for some families. Rural schools are often community anchors with smaller classes, but check transportation, after-school options, and access to specialized services before you commit.

Programs & Offerings

Athletics16sports offered
8 boys'·8 girls'·16 teams (incl. JV)·CRDC 2021-22
Advanced STEM Courses5 of 5 advanced subjects offered
Algebra II, Advanced Math, Calculus, Chemistry, Physics·CRDC 2021-22
Gifted & Talented Program Available
This school offers a gifted and talented program for qualifying students. · CRDC 2021-22
